Previous Board/Board Committee Actions:

On June 21, 2016, the Board of Supervisors adopted Resolution No. 16-067 approving the temporary loan of $50,000 to Mendocino Coast Recreation and Park District per the District’s request and resolution.                     

 

Summary of Request

                     Section 23010 of the Government Code authorizes the Board to loan available funds to districts, providing the loan does not exceed 85% of the district’s anticipated tax revenues for the period loaned.

                     The District has adopted their resolution #17-04 and made a formal request by letter to the County to request the loan/advance in order to operate during the months prior to their receipt of Secured property taxes.

                     The Auditor-Controller has transmitted to the District their estimated revenues for FY 2017-18, thus providing the amount with which to determine the amount of the advance.

                     The District is requesting less than 11% of their anticipated tax revenues for FY 2017-18.

                     The District’s loan for FY 2016-17 is currently 93% paid from current secured distributions of tax and the balance of repayment will be completed by the end of the fiscal year.

                     The District is charged interest on the loan/advance at the County’s pooled interest rate.
